Understanding Whey Protein

In the cheese-making process, whey protein is extracted from milk. Additionally, it supplies all the necessary amino acids that are key for muscle restoration and recovery.

Whey protein is one of the most common types of protein powder used for post-workout nutrition due to its high quality and rapid absorption rate.

Whey protein is a common option for athletes and gyms to aid muscle recovery post workout.
